Correlation between two immunological methods for detecting serum markers of HBV infection and quantification of HBV-DNA in chronic hepatitis B

Objective To investigate the accuracy of chemiluminescenceimmunoassay (CLIA) and enzyme-linked immunosorbent assay (ELISA) in thedetection of serum markers in patients with HBV infection, and toanalyze the quantitative correlation between serum markers and hepatitisB virus deoxyribonucleic acid (HBV-DNA). Methods A total of 86 patientswith hepatitis B admitted to our hospital from January 2023 to January2024 were selected as subjects. Two immunological detection methods wereused to detect HBV serum markers, and the accuracy of the two detectionmethods was analyzed. Real-time fluorescent polymerase chain reaction(qRT-PCR) was used for quantitative analysis of HBV-DNA load. McNemar’stest was used to analyze the quantitative correlation between serummarkers and HBV-DNA. Results The positive rates of HBsAg, HBsAb andHBeAg were moderate, but the positive rates of HBeAb and HBcAb werestrong. With ELISA as the gold standard, the sensitivity and specificityof CLIA assay were 97.30% and 75.00%, while with CLIA as the goldstandard, the sensitivity and specificity of ELISA assay were 96.00% and81.82%. Among the 6 serum models, the positive rate of HBV-DNA was ${95.65}\%$ , and the mean quantity ofHBV-DNA was ${1.12}\times {10}^{8}$ copies/mL, which was significantly higher than that of the other 5models.
